> > > Is the site running under the same URL as before? Then you don't need to
> > > do anything else.
> > >
> > > If, however, the URL changed, then you should run this script:
> > >
> > >    
http://www.geeklog.net/filemgmt/singlefile.php?lid=88
> > >
> > > It will adjust the URLs in the "What's Related" blocks.
